Patent number: 8540835Abstract: The invention concerns a method of welding a laminate for the production of flexible tubular plastic bodies. The method comprises the following operations: a laminate is shaped around a welding tool, the ends of the laminate to be welded are heated, the ends are pressed together and at least partly cooled, the welded zone is deformed so as to increase its area, and the weld zone is cooled. The invention also concerns a device that is suitable for using the method mentioned above.Type: GrantFiled: July 26, 2008Date of Patent: September 24, 2013Assignee: Aisapack Holdings S.A.Inventor: Jacques Thomasset

Patent number: 8474684Abstract: A method for bonding a composite multi-layer shell having complex curvature by the delta-alpha high temperature bonding process uses a novel tool. The tool includes a plurality of segments that combine to form a mandrel assembly having a substantially continuous outer surface. The outer surface has a substantially axisymmetric shape including a complex curvature. When the segments are combined to form the mandrel assembly, at least one of the segments is configured to be movable in a substantially inward direction without substantial obstruction by any other segment. The segments are constructed of a first material have a first coefficient of thermal expansion that is greater than a second coefficient of thermal expansion of a second material of a composite multi-layer shell to be bonded together using the tool.Type: GrantFiled: July 13, 2012Date of Patent: July 2, 2013Assignee: Rohr, Inc.Inventors: Thomas Edward Sommer, Mark Alan Ramsey, David Dwain Rishel

Publication number: 20120267000Abstract: A small-diameter composite tube may be formed by hand rolling. A slip sheet may be placed on a work surface, and then a composite sheet may be placed on the slip sheet. A mandrel may be placed at a first edge of the composite sheet, and a portion of the slip sheet may be folded over the mandrel, and the first edge of the composite sheet, such that the mandrel is enclosed in the slip sheet. A compression bar may then be placed on the folded-over portion of the slip sheet and force may be applied, causing the slip sheet to contact the mandrel. Then, the folded-over portion of the slip sheet may be pulled away from the mandrel while force is maintained on the compression bar. As the folded-over portion of the slip sheet is pulled, the composite sheet may wind around the mandrel, forming the composite tube.Type: ApplicationFiled: April 20, 2011Publication date: October 25, 2012Applicant: Lockheed Martin CorporationInventors: Gregory Piedmont, Mike Malis

Patent number: 8262826Abstract: A method for producing insulation tape. A strip of fabric is provided and a layer of insulation powder material is deposited onto the fabric. The fabric is folded over the insulation powder to form insulation tape that may be wrapped around pipes. The method of folding the fabric includes first bending the fabric into a trough shape that has a bottom portion and lateral upstanding flaps that terminate in lateral edges. The insulation powder may be deposited onto the bottom portion of the trough. The insulation powder is packed onto the bottom portion. Tape with adhesive on both sides is placed on one of the flaps so that when the flaps are folded in overlapping contact over the insulation powder the powder is enclosed and the flaps remain secured to each other. Stitching may be added to further secure the adhered flaps to each other and to the bottom portion.Type: GrantFiled: August 30, 2010Date of Patent: September 11, 2012Assignee: Thermo Dyne, Inc.Inventor: Patrick S. Patent number: 8142598Abstract: A hollow filter tube is produced with a longitudinal seam and a fixed diameter. In the formation of the hollow tube glue is applied along a longitudinal side edge portion of an endless strip, and the strip is then formed into a tubular shape with an unglued longitudinal edge portion tucked directly under and against the glued side edge portion. The hollow tube is then heated to drive moisture from the glue and size and shape the hollow tube. Ultimately the formed hollow tube is cut into specific lengths.Type: GrantFiled: December 19, 2008Date of Patent: March 27, 2012Assignee: Philip Morris USA Inc.Inventors: Loren Duvekot, Michael S. Patent number: 8012286Abstract: A 360° tool for making a one-piece composite tubular structure, such as a skin of an acoustic liner, is adjustable between a molding position and a non-molding position. The tool includes a base, a fixed segment mounted to the base, first and second doors hingedly connected on either side of the fixed sector, and third door hingedly connected to the second door. The third door has a circumferential extent that is less than one-fourth that of either the first or second door. Sealing members are provided between the doors. Collectively, the fixed sector, and the first, second and third doors have a predetermined shaped surface that corresponds to a portion of the contour of the tubular structure to be formed. After composite material is applied on the outer surfaces of the fixed sector and the doors, a vacuum bag is formed to surround the composite material and also the joint areas on the inner surface of the tool. The entire tool may be placed in an autoclave for curing.Type: GrantFiled: November 19, 2009Date of Patent: September 6, 2011Assignee: Rohr, Inc.Inventors: Steve Stubner, Joseph Irrgang, Steve Holt, Alan Douglas

Publication number: 20100040820Abstract: A composite film for the production of receptacles, in particular tubes, is proposed, the outer layers (1, 3) of which consist of a sealable material and between them contain an intermediate layer (5) serving as a print carrier for a decorative imprint. The sealing layers (1, 3) are laminated against the intermediate layer (5). At least the sealing layer pointing outward in the receptacle consists of transparent material. Since the intermediate layer (5) does not have to assume any sealing tasks, it can be optimized from the standpoint of printability, this being beneficial to the quality of the imprint. The margins (21) of a cut-to-size film piece (23) of the composite film which are to be connected flush to form a tubular tube blank contain clearances (25) which run along the margins (21) and which are filled, during sealing, with a material, in particular sealable material, which bonds fixedly with the outer layers (1, 3). The mechanical strength of the flush seam can be improved in this way.Type: ApplicationFiled: March 15, 2004Publication date: February 18, 2010Inventors: Jürgen Arz, Anja Wilma Arz, Michael Arz, Ruth Arz, Georg Pescher, Harry Johlke

Publication number: 20090227962Abstract: Apparatus and methods are provided for creating tubular devices, e.g., as components for catheters, sheaths, and or other devices sized for introduction into a patient. In one embodiment, a method is provided for making a tubular device using a sheet of material including a coated first surface. The sheet is rolled around a mandrel until longitudinal edges of the sheet are disposed near or adjacent one another, e.g., without attaching the longitudinal edges together. A tubular braid is positioned over the sheet-wrapped mandrel, one or more tubular segments are positioned over the tubular braid, and heat shrink tubing is positioned over the tubular segments. The resulting assembly is heated to cause the tubular segments to at least partially reflow and/or otherwise laminate the tubular segments to the tubular braid and sheet. The heat shrink tubing and mandrel are then removed to create the tubular device.Type: ApplicationFiled: March 10, 2009Publication date: September 10, 2009Inventors: Christian S. Eversull, Stephen A. Patent number: 7582176Abstract: A process for labelling containers or bottles by applying tubular labels made of heat shrinkable film which completely surround an outer surface area of the bottle. The process and machine include winding a precut label from a reeled film on a rotating tubular round plate supported by a roundabout labelling machine, the bottle abuts on the round plate and the label is wound on the underlying tubular portion. The tubular surface of the round plate is provided with a plurality of holes alternatively supplying or drawing air for establishing a positive or negative pressure respectively on the label surface. The overlapped vertical ends of the label are heat sealed by an electrically heated bar located at each round plate or are chemically bonded. The tubular round plate and the container on it can vertically move to transfer the container into the tubular label.Type: GrantFiled: August 25, 2003Date of Patent: September 1, 2009Assignee: Sidel Holdings & Technology SAInventor: Luigi Panzetti
